How much does it cost to rent a home in Burkesville?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Burkesville 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,281 | $750 | $3,000 |
| Burkesville 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,334 | $950 | $1,900 |
| Burkesville 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,800 | $1,600 | $2,000 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Burkesville
What type of rentals are currently available in Burkesville?
There are currently 52 Apartments for Rent in Burkesville, KY with pricing that ranges from $645 to $2,295. There are also 43 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Burkesville ranging from $750 to $3,000.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Burkesville?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Burkesville ranges from $750 to $3,000 with an average monthly rent of $1,292.
